Earlier Report Observations

The in-shell walnuts market in Sub-Saharan Africa maintained stable volume from 2018 through 2021, with annual market size hovering around 127 thousand tons. This period of equilibrium was driven by consistent domestic production, which remained at 128 thousand tons each year, while minimal import and export activity had little impact on the overall supply.

A decisive shift occurred in 2022, initiating a period of market expansion. Production increased by 5% to 134.9 thousand tons, lifting the market volume to 134.5 thousand tons. The growth accelerated the following year, with a further 8% rise in production to 145.1 thousand tons, which pushed the total market size to 144.9 thousand tons in 2023.

Over the full period from 2018 to 2023, the market for in-shell walnuts grew by 14%, adding nearly 18 thousand tons of volume. The most significant increases were concentrated in the final two years, marking a clear departure from the earlier pattern of stability.

Production in-shell walnuts in Sub-Saharan Africa

In kind, 2017-2020, K t

Top producers of in-shell walnuts, 2017-2020

Source: SHEV.io

World map of production of in-shell walnuts, 2017-2020

Source: SHEV.io

In 2020, Sub-Saharan Africa produced 128.0 K t of in-shell walnuts, showing no significant change compared to 2019. Production reached its maximum in 2019 at 128.0 K t. Between 2017 and 2020, production increased by 19.6%, which translates to an annualized growth rate of 6.2%. The largest annual increase occurred in 2018, with a rise of 18.7%.

Exports in-shell walnuts from Sub-Saharan Africa

Exports in kind, t

The data reveals irregular changes, indicating a volatile market environment. Exports reached their lowest point in 2018 at 90 t, with the largest decline that year of 79.2%. In 2019, exports saw the largest increase of 288.2%. By 2020, in-shell walnut exports from Sub-Saharan Africa reached 1 197 t, marking a steep rise of 243.8% compared to 2019, which was the peak year. The gap between the peak in 2020 and the trough in 2018 was 13.3-fold.

Throughout 2017–2020, Turkey, Portugal, and Lebanon remained the key destinations for exports in kind. Turkey accounted for 38.7% of exports, Portugal for 11.4%, and Lebanon for 8.4%. Together, these three countries represented 58.5% of total export flows.

Imports in-shell walnuts to Sub-Saharan Africa

Imports in kind, t

Volatility characterized the market behavior during these years. Imports in kind reached their minimum in 2020 at 23 t, down by 58.4% compared to 2019. The largest decline was recorded in 2018 at 64.2%, while the largest increase occurred in 2019 at 29.8%. The peak was in 2017, with a 5.2-fold difference between the peak in 2017 and the trough in 2020.

The analysis of imports in kind from 2017 to 2020 shows a broad distribution across many markets. Portugal accounted for 17.3% of imports, China for 16.9%, and Malaysia for 10.8%. Together, these three countries represented only 45.1% of total flows, with a significant 54.9% coming from other partners.
